While few people are fortunate enough to have flawless teeth, you or your child may benefit greatly from orthodontic treatment. To straighten your misaligned teeth, your orthodontist might suggest any of the following braces or dental equipment. Traditional Braces Traditional braces have undergone advancements, resulting in a lighter weight and more modern design. Premium stainless steel is used in their construction, and metal brackets are bonded to each tooth. A thin archwire connects the brackets, applying pressure on the teeth to gradually shift them into the proper alignment. Every time your orthodontist tightens the braces, he will replace the ligatures, also called o-rings, which are tiny elastics that attach the archwires to the brackets. Self-ligating braces have brackets that eliminate the need for o-rings. Ceramic Braces Ceramic braces work like traditional braces, but the brackets are clear, transparent ceramic. Teeth misalignment, also known as malocclusion, is a common dental issue that affects people of all ages. Misaligned teeth can impact not only your smile but also your oral health, leading to problems like difficulty chewing, speech issues, and increased risk of tooth decay and gum disease. Understanding why teeth get misaligned and how to fix them is essential for maintaining good oral health and achieving a confident smile. In this article, we will explore the causes of teeth misalignment and the various treatment options available. Why Do Teeth Get Misaligned? 1. Genetics Genetics play a significant role in the alignment of your teeth. If your parents had misaligned teeth, you are more likely to inherit this trait. Jaw size and shape, which are hereditary factors, can also influence how your teeth are positioned. 2. Early Loss of Baby Teeth Losing baby teeth prematurely can lead to misalignment. Braces are a fantastic tool for achieving a straight, confident smile. However, the metal wires and brackets they use to adjust your teeth can also create nooks and crannies where food particles and plaque can easily get trapped. This makes maintaining good oral hygiene during orthodontic treatment more crucial than ever. Here's a comprehensive guide to keeping your teeth and braces clean while you rock your braces journey. Why Braces Make Oral Hygiene More Challenging? While braces work their magic on your smile, they can also present some challenges for cleaning your teeth effectively: Brackets and Wires Create Obstacles: The brackets and wires of your braces create additional surfaces for plaque buildup. Brushing and flossing around these obstacles require a slightly different technique compared to cleaning your natural teeth. Missing teeth can be a source of insecurity for many people. They can affect your ability to chew comfortably, speak clearly, and even impact your self-esteem. Thankfully, dental implants offer a revolutionary solution for replacing missing teeth and restoring a healthy, confident smile. Natural Look and Feel: Dental implants are the closest thing you'll get to natural teeth. Unlike dentures that can slip or bridges that require altering healthy teeth, implants are surgically placed into your jawbone, acting as a strong foundation for a custom-made crown. This crown is designed to perfectly match the color, size, and shape of your surrounding teeth, creating a seamless and natural look. Long-lasting Durability: Dental implants are built to last. Unlike dentures that need to be replaced every few years or bridges that can become loose over time, implants are typically made of titanium, a biocompatible material that fuses with your jawbone.
